Solution for 3x+14=-27 equation:


Simplifying
3x + 14 = -27

Reorder the terms:
14 + 3x = -27

Solving
14 + 3x = -27

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-14' to each side of the equation.
14 + -14 + 3x = -27 + -14

Combine like terms: 14 + -14 = 0
0 + 3x = -27 + -14
3x = -27 + -14

Combine like terms: -27 + -14 = -41
3x = -41

Divide each side by '3'.
x = -13.66666667
